New York Court of Appeals · Decided November 21, 1963
13 N.Y.2d 1036; 195 N.E.2d 313

Claim of Brocklebank v. Union Carbide International Co.

Opinion

*1038 Order affirmed, with costs to respondent Workmen’s Compensation Board; no opinion.

Concur: Chief Judge Desmond and Judges Dye, Fuld, Burke, Foster and Scileppi. Judge Van Voorhis dissents and votes to reverse and to dismiss the claim upon the ground that there is no substantial evidence that this death arose out of and in the course of decedent’s employment.
